Export of telephone products of all kinds and spare parts by mid-September this year brought home nearly eight billion USD, ranking second among the top ten foreign currency earners for the country.

The figure represents a year-on-year increase of 123 percent, the largest growth rate compared to other major export staples such as crude oil, textiles and garment and electronic products, the Vietnam Economic Times cited statistics of the General Customs Department in its September 27 issue.

The European Union is the biggest importer of made-in-Vietnam telephones and parts with 3.16 billion USD in the first eight months of this year. The United Arab Emirates came second with 885 million USD, followed by Russia of 442 million USD.

The robust export growth of telephones indicates the development of Vietnam’s electronics industry, contributing to the country’s total export turnover in the reviewed period, said the newspaper.

It is expected that export of electronics products will reach about 15 to 16 billion USD this year.-VNA
